1. Regular Maintenance:
One of the most effective ways to reduce your energy bill is by scheduling regular maintenance for your HVAC system. A professional HVAC technician can inspect and clean your unit, check for any potential issues, and ensure that it is running at its optimal efficiency. By keeping your system well-maintained, you can prevent it from working harder than necessary, which in turn can lead to lower energy consumption and reduced costs.
2. Air Duct Cleaning:
Over time, dust, dirt, and other debris can build up in your air ducts, causing your HVAC system to work harder to circulate air throughout your home. This can result in increased energy consumption and higher bills. By having your air ducts cleaned regularly, you can improve the airflow in your home, allowing your HVAC system to operate more efficiently and effectively, ultimately leading to lower energy costs.
3. Programmable Thermostat Installation:
Installing a programmable thermostat in your home can also help you reduce your energy bill. With a programmable thermostat, you can set specific temperatures for different times of the day, allowing you to adjust your HVAC system to run only when needed. By programming your thermostat to lower the temperature when you are away or asleep, you can avoid unnecessary energy usage and save money on your monthly bills.
4. Energy-Efficient HVAC Upgrades:
If your HVAC system is outdated or inefficient, it may be worth considering upgrading to a more energy-efficient model. Newer HVAC units are designed to consume less energy while providing better performance, which can result in significant savings on your energy bill over time. Additionally, many energy-efficient HVAC systems may qualify for rebates or tax incentives, further reducing the overall cost of the upgrade.
